J. P. Moore worked as a chemist for US Vanadium Company and then as Chief Chemist at Grand Junction, CO, where he analyzed uranium. He worked for Union Carbide for forty years.

Ida Noddack

Germany

Ida Noddack, née Tacke, was born in Wesel, Lackhausen in 1896. She earned her doctorate from the Technical University of Berlin in 1921, and became the first woman to hold a professional chemist’s position in the German chemical industry.
